Via importing DVD from my Sony 602E, I can get the video in but when play back, there is no sound. Is that a problem due to the Codec - AC3?

Is there a way to fix it?

Yes. VS8 required a special AC-3 plug-in, but it cost nearly as much as upgrading to VS9 (or now 10), which had native support for AC-3. Moreover, none of the SE versions supports AC-3.

You could try downloading this free AC-3 filter from http://www.videohelp.com/tools?tool=AC3_Filter That should allow you to import AC-3 audio. But you cannot export it in that format. In other words, after using the filter, you have to convert the AC-3 to one of the other DVD audio formats (LPCM or mpeg layer 2).
